About P Simson

P Simson is a scholar working on Molecular Biology, Immunology, Organic Chemistry, Pharmacology and Cellular and Molecular Neuroscience, having authored 10 papers that have together received 487 indexed citations. Recurring topics across this work include DNA and Nucleic Acid Chemistry (2 papers), Protein Hydrolysis and Bioactive Peptides (2 papers), RNA and protein synthesis mechanisms (2 papers), Trypanosoma species research and implications (1 paper), Glycosylation and Glycoproteins Research (1 paper), Toxoplasma gondii Research Studies (1 paper), Gene expression and cancer classification (1 paper) and Immunotherapy and Immune Responses (1 paper). The work is most often cited by research in Molecular Biology (371 citations), Cell Biology (60 citations), Biochemistry (24 citations), Spectroscopy (50 citations) and Microbiology (14 citations). P Simson has collaborated with scholars based in United Kingdom. Frequent co-authors include J. A. V. Butler, E.W. Johns, D. M. P. Phillips, S.D. Gangolli, D. M. Matthews, R. F. Crampton and J. A. Lucy. Their work appears in journals such as British Journal of Cancer, Clinical Science, PubMed, Biochimica et Biophysica Acta (BBA) - Protein Structure and Biochemical Journal.
